Chime – Mobile Banking: Streamlined Financial Management for the Modern User

Chime is a financial technology company that offers a mobile banking platform designed to provide a fee-free and user-friendly alternative to traditional banks. By partnering with established banks, Chime provides FDIC-insured deposit accounts and a Visa debit card. The app focuses on eliminating common banking fees, such as monthly service fees, overdraft fees, and minimum balance fees, while offering early access to direct deposit funds. Its core mission is to help users manage their money more easily and build healthier financial habits through automated savings tools and real-time transaction alerts.

Chapter 1: Function

Chime's core functions center on providing a seamless, mobile-first banking experience. Users can open a Chime Checking Account and a Chime Savings Account directly through the app. Key features include early direct deposit, allowing users to receive their paycheck up to two days earlier than traditional banks. The app also offers automatic round-ups on purchases, where spare change is transferred from the checking to the savings account, and a Save When I Get Paid feature that automatically saves a percentage of each direct deposit. Other critical functions include free, unlimited transactions at over 60,000 in-network ATMs, mobile check deposit via photo capture, and instant peer-to-peer payments through the Pay Friends feature. The app provides robust security with instant transaction notifications, the ability to lock and unlock the debit card from the phone, and automatic monitoring for suspicious activity.

Chapter 2: Value

The primary value proposition of Chime lies in its commitment to eliminating traditional banking friction and costs. Unlike legacy banks that often impose monthly fees, overdraft penalties, and minimum balance requirements, Chime operates on a no-fee model for standard account services. This provides immediate financial relief for users who are budget-conscious or have been penalized by traditional bank fees. The key advantage of early direct deposit offers a significant cash flow benefit, allowing users to pay bills or address emergencies without waiting for a traditional payday. The round-up and automated savings features democratize saving, helping users build funds with minimal effort. Chime also provides a path for those with limited credit history through its Chime Credit Builder secured credit card, which is integrated into the app and reports to major credit bureaus. Furthermore, being entirely mobile-based means users have 24/7 access to their finances from anywhere, with no need to visit a physical branch. This combination of cost savings, accessibility, and integrated financial tools creates a compelling value for anyone seeking a more modern and equitable banking experience.

Chapter 3: Scenarios

Chime is primarily designed for individuals who are comfortable managing their finances through a smartphone and who prioritize low costs and automation. The primary target user groups include millennials and Gen Z users who are digital natives and often wary of traditional banking fees. It also strongly appeals to gig economy workers, freelancers, and individuals with irregular income streams, as the early direct deposit feature and lack of monthly fees provide crucial financial flexibility. Everyday use cases include a user receiving their Uber or Lyft earnings via direct deposit and accessing those funds immediately for daily expenses. Another common scenario is a student using the round-up feature to effortlessly save for a future goal, like a new laptop. A parent might use the Pay Friends feature to instantly send an allowance to a child. Finally, someone rebuilding their credit can use the Credit Builder card for small, regular purchases like groceries or coffee, paying the balance down immediately through the app, thus building a positive payment history without incurring debt or high interest charges.
